Ice cream has never had an easy time suiting up for fall. Its status as a star of summertime is as old as, well … maybe rock salt. The small but always-experimenting Lake Ann Corner Cone, however, is hardly one to shy away from putting on an autumnal twist. (See what we did there?) The wee eatery's latest concoctions — an Apple Cider Sparkling Float and an Apple Cider Shake — mix the bold sweet flavor of Pure Michigan apple cider with their LegenDAIRY creamy soft serve. But be warned: Much like a Northern Michigan fall, these treats are fleeting. They’ll last only as long as the cider supply does, and the shop’s curbside screen window locks up for the year at September’s end. Until then, make a date to try a taste between 3pm and 9pm Tuesdays through Thursdays, noon and 10pm Fridays and Saturdays, or Sundays noon to 8pm.
